7 Bible Verses about Loving Foreigners
Most Relevant Verses
For when I was hungry, you gave me food, when I was thirsty you gave me something to drink, when I was a stranger, you invited me to your homes,
When did we see you a stranger, and invite you home, or without clothing, and supply you with it?
Then they in their turn will answer, 'Lord, when did we see you hungry, or thirsty, or a stranger, or in need of clothes, or sick, or in prison, and did not wait upon you?'
This is why I, Paul, whom Jesus the Christ has made a prisoner for the sake of you heathen??2 if at least you have heard how I dealt with the mercy of God that was given me for you,
and have a good reputation for Christian service, such as bringing up children, being hospitable to strangers, washing the feet of God's people, helping people in distress, or devoting herself to any form of doing good.
Dear friend, it is loyal of you to do anything you can for the brothers, especially as they are strangers;
Do not forget to be hospitable to strangers, for by being so some, without knowing it, have had angels as their guests.
